
How to Shortlist Multiple iPros on Prodoo (Step-by-Step Guide)

Hiring the right independent professionals (iPros) shouldn’t feel complicated or time-consuming.
At Prodoo, we’ve designed the shortlisting experience to be fast, flexible, and recruiter-friendly, so you can focus on choosing the right talent — not managing messy workflows.This guide walks you through how to shortlist multiple iPros on Prodoo, using the same steps shown in the slides.
Step 1: When You Visit Prodoo for the First Time
When you land on Prodoo’s recruiter dashboard, the first thing you’ll see is the search field.
This is your starting point.
You don’t need to browse endlessly or apply complex filters upfront.
Simply think about the role or skill you’re hiring for — and start there.

Step 2: Type a Role or Skill in the Search Field
In the search bar, type:
- A job role (e.g., UI/UX Designer)
- A skill (e.g., React Developer)
- Or a technology (Flutter, Kotlin, Node.js)
As you type, Prodoo understands intent and starts preparing relevant results.
This helps you move quickly without overthinking keywords.

Step 3: Results Appear Instantly
Once you enter your search term, Prodoo displays relevant iPro profiles immediately.
Each profile gives you a quick overview:
- Skills and expertise
- Experience level
- Availability
- Key highlights
This allows you to scan and compare professionals without opening every profile in a new tab.
Step 4: Use Checkboxes for Multi-Select
Instead of shortlisting profiles one by one, Prodoo lets you select multiple iPros at once.
Simply use the checkbox next to each profile you like.
This is especially useful when:
- You want to compare candidates later
- You’re hiring for multiple similar roles
- You’re building a long-term talent pool

Step 5: Click the “Add to Shortlist” Button
After selecting the profiles, click “Add to Shortlist.”
This action confirms your selection and moves you forward — no interruptions, no extra steps.
You stay in control of the process while Prodoo handles the organization in the background.

Step 6: Pick an Existing Shortlist or Create a New One
Now you can decide how you want to organize your selected iPros.
You can:
- Add them to an existing shortlist (for an ongoing role)
- Or create a new shortlist for a new project or requirement
This flexibility helps recruiters manage multiple hiring needs without confusion.

Step 7: Switch to Shortlists Anytime
At any point, you can switch between Search and Shortlists.
This allows you to:
- Review shortlisted iPros
- Compare profiles calmly
- Share shortlists with your team
- Move forward with interviews or contracts
Your shortlists remain accessible, organized, and ready whenever you need them.
